The Cambrian Period marks an important point in the history of life on Earth; it is the time when most of the major groups of animals first appear in the fossil record. Animals first appeared in the Ediacaran Period (about 635 million to 541 million years ago), soft-bodied forms that left traces of their bodies in shallow-water sediments. After the plant dies, some of its carbon remains locked up in the lignins and can become buried in the Earth through geologic processes, preventing those carbon atoms from returning to the atmosphere and effectively lowering atmospheric carbon dioxide. When the fossil record is scrutinized closely, it turns out that the fastest growth in the number of major new animal groups took place during the as-yet-unnamed second and third stages (generally known as the Tommotian and Atdabanian stages) of the early Cambrian, a period of about 13 million years. Here's the strange thing about amphibian evolution: You wouldn't know it from the small and rapidly dwindling population of frogs, toads, and salamanders alive today, but for tens of millions of years spanning the late Carboniferous and early Permian periods, amphibians were the dominant land animals on Earth.
